MURDER CHARGE

• SHOOTING OF SYDNEY DETECTIVE (Rec. 11.40 a.m.) SYDNEY, September 18. Sidney Grant, 28 arid Keith George Hope. 23, were committed for trial at the Coroner’s Court on a charge of having murdered Detective V. D. Ahearn in a notice car on August 11. Counsel for Hope asked the coroner to dismiss the charge against his client as there was not a prima facie case against him. The coroner replied that he considered Hope culpable because he knew Grant had a pistol in his possession and had expressed his intention of using it.
